Common Name: Apricot
Habit: Apricots are native to China and is a small deciduous tree growing up to 12m tall. They take on a gnarled look as they grow creating a striking silhouette in the winter time when the plant is bare. During the growing season it has a dense canopy with a spreading habit. Leaves have a rounded base, pointed tip and an ovate shape.
Flowers: The small, pink or white blooms are up to 4cm across with 5 petals. They appear in early spring before the leaves and are followed by yellow-orange stone fruit. Apricots need a certain number of chill hours to set fruit properly.
Care: Plant as soon as the ground thaws, soil needs to contain nitrogen, potassium and phosphorus. Ensure soil is firm around the roots so that the tree can get all the nutrients it needs. When fruits reach around 3cm in diameter thin out to 3 or 4 per cluster to give them room to grow and prevent the tree from overbearing.
